The Collare Butterfly (Chaetodon collare) is a striking marine fish known for its vivid colours and elegant shape. It reaches a maximum size of around 8 inches (20 cm), making it a moderately sized butterflyfish in the aquarium trade. Its body features a distinct colour pattern with a bright yellow base and a bold black collar, resembling a formal attire, which gives the fish its common name.

Taxonomy: 

Belonging to the family Chaetodontidae, the Collare Butterfly is part of a group of reef-associated fish, known for their attractive patterns and vibrant hues. Genus Chaetodon encompasses various butterflyfish species, and the Collare Butterfly shares this genus with close relatives like the Raccoon Butterflyfish (Chaetodon lunula) and Saddleback Butterflyfish (Chaetodon falcula). The name “Chaetodon” originates from the Greek words “khaite,” meaning “mane,” and “odon,” meaning “tooth,” which alludes to their bristle-like teeth.

Natural Habitat

In its natural habitat, the Collare Butterfly thrives in the warm, clear waters of the Indo-Pacific, including the Red Sea, the Maldives, and the South Pacific. Typically, it inhabits coral-rich environments, particularly lagoon and seaward reefs. These locales are characterized by vibrant coral formations, providing the fish with both shelter and a diverse food source. The fish is often observed in pairs or small groups as they gracefully navigate the intricate coral structures.

Keeping Collare Butterfly Healthy:  

Maintaining the Collare Butterfly in an aquarium setting requires a moderate to advanced level of care. Their delicate nature necessitates attention to water quality, temperature, and diet. They are sensitive to fluctuations in water parameters, making stable conditions paramount for their well-being. A well-established reef tank with pristine water conditions is ideal.

Special Requirements and Feeding

To ensure the Collare Butterfly’s health, offer a diet consisting of a variety of live or frozen foods. They are primarily omnivores, with a preference for coral polyps and small invertebrates. Supplement their diet with high-quality marine flakes and pellets. It’s advisable to feed them multiple times a day to satisfy their grazing tendencies.

How Many Should I Keep

Keeping a single Collare Butterfly is generally recommended due to their territorial nature. If you intend to keep more than one, provide ample space and ensure they are introduced simultaneously to reduce aggression.

Lighting Preference

Collare Butterflies prefer moderate to high-intensity lighting. This is essential, as it not only promotes the health of any corals in the tank but also brings out the vibrant colours of the fish.

Suitable Tank Mates

When selecting tank mates, consider peaceful species like other butterflyfish, angelfish, and some smaller tangs. Avoid aggressive or territorial fish that may intimidate or harass the Collare Butterfly. Additionally, be cautious with large, carnivorous species that could view the Collare Butterfly as prey.

Reproduction in the Wild 

In the wild, Collare Butterfly (Chaetodon collare) reproduction is characterized by distinct courtship and spawning behaviours. Mating pairs are often seen engaging in intricate dance-like movements above coral formations in sheltered areas. During these courtship displays, the male and female Collare Butterflies synchronize their movements and engage in intimate contact to ensure successful fertilization. After the courtship rituals, the female releases her eggs, and the male fertilizes them in open water, where the fertilized eggs then drift with the currents.

Breeding Chaetodon collare

Breeding Collare Butterflies in captivity, although challenging, is possible with careful attention to the following aspects:

1) Set up: Create a controlled environment in a spacious and established reef aquarium. Maintain stable water conditions with temperature around 77-82°F (25-28°C) and a specific gravity of 1.020-1.025. Ensure the presence of suitable coral species where the fish can deposit their eggs.

2) Courtship/ Spawning: To initiate courtship and spawning, introduce a well-conditioned pair into the breeding tank. Observe their behaviour closely. The male will begin to display courtship rituals, including vibrant colour changes and intricate swimming patterns. Spawning occurs when the female releases her eggs while the male simultaneously releases sperm to fertilize them. These fertilized eggs will then float freely in the water.

3) Rearing: To rear Collare Butterfly fry successfully, move the fertilized eggs to a separate rearing tank. Maintain water quality with suitable temperature and salinity. Provide appropriate food for the newly hatched larvae, such as rotifers or copepods, and later transition them to brine shrimp nauplii. The fry should be kept in a well-lit and carefully controlled environment to support their growth.

Sexual Dimorphism

Sexual dimorphism in Collare Butterflies is minimal. Both males and females share the same striking yellow and black colouration, making it challenging to differentiate between the sexes based on appearance alone. The primary differences become evident during courtship and spawning behaviours, where the male takes on a more active role in initiating and participating in the process.

Distribution

The Collare Butterfly Chaetodon collare is native to the Indo-Pacific region, where it can be found in various locales, including the Red Sea, the Maldives, and the South Pacific. These tropical waters are known for their rich coral reef ecosystems, which provide the ideal habitat for this species. While the Collare Butterfly can be found in the aquarium trade, the original wild fish comes from these biodiverse marine environments.
